In this type of serial communication, the sender and receiver are synchronized using an external synchronization clock. The parallel communication transmits multiple bits of data through multiple channels while the serial communication lines up the bits and send them one by one through a common channel. The clock pulse is given to the first flip-flop and the output of the first flip-flop acts as a clock to the next and so on. Synchronous counter all flip flops are triggered with the same clock simultaneously, Asynchronous counter, different flip flops are triggered with different clock, not simultaneously. For example, in below graph, at the clock falling edge, sender always sends the data, and at the rising edge, the receiver always attempts to sample the data. Yes, a synchronous serial system always has a shared clock, Yes, an asynch serial system always uses start edge of some kind, normally made from start bits and variable-length stop periods (of a given minimum time, the number of stop bits). For example, if I send a bit as symbols of +1 or -1 V, with a symbol rate of 1 sym/minute, even you as human won't need access to my clock at all you just start looking at the voltage I send.
